Case 2: Streamlining Clinical Documentation with AI-Scribe
Problem:
Clinicians spend significant time on documentation during and after patient visits, leading to burnout and reduced focus on patient care. Manual note-taking is time-consuming, error-prone, and often lacks consistency across providers.
Solution:
AI Scribe automatically generates detailed, structured SOAP notes from real-time conversations during both telehealth and in-person visits. It listens, transcribes, and summarizes key clinical details, ensuring accuracy and saving providers valuable time.
Outcome:
Reduced administrative burden, faster documentation turnaround, improved note quality, and more face-to-face time with patients , ultimately enhancing clinical efficiency and care delivery.
Case 3. Empowering Clinicians with AI-Powered Access to Full Patient History
Problem:
Clinicians often face fragmented or incomplete patient records spread across systems, making it difficult to get a holistic view quickly. This leads to inefficiencies, missed context, and delays in diagnosis or treatment.
Solution:
Ask Mai (Multimodal Adaptive Intelligence) is a virtual AI assistant that provides clinicians with instant access to a patient’s full medical history, summarized insights, and intelligent suggestions. Through natural language queries, doctors can ask Mai for relevant case details, past labs, imaging, medications, diagnoses, and even social determinants ; all in one place.
Outcome:
Accelerated clinical decision-making, improved diagnostic accuracy, and more personalized care
